find the time tofind the time (to do something)
to have a suitable period available to do something that you want to do.He finds time to paint in the mornings before he comes to work.I wonder how she finds the time to work and write.
Usage notes: often used to mean there is not enough time to do what you want to do:
Finding the time to exercise is never easy.
